US judge postpones Lockerbie bombing trial over new evidence

A federal judge on Monday postponed a trial in the US for a former Libyan intelligence official charged in the 1988 bombing of Pan Am Flight 103, citing the discovery of new evidence that defence lawyers want to examine in the nearly 40-year-old case. Jury selection was scheduled to begin Wednesday for the federal trial of Abu Agila Mohammad Mas’ud Kheir Al-Marimi in Washington DC.
